Whisk the condensed soup, sour cream, water, chopped onion, onion soup mix, and mushrooms together in a … Web8-14, sometimes 6-20 or even more. Pale yellow to buff, spotted with reddish-brown. Incubation typically by female only, 22-24 days. Perhaps sometimes female may lay two separate clutches of eggs, and male may incubate one while female incubates the other. Young: Leave nest shortly after hatching.

Depending on the time of year and circumstances … michael marchant dc waterWebSep 25, 2024 · To ensure smaller birds don’t become overly salty, I vary brine times based on the size of a bird. Quail, grouse, chukar, etc.: 6-8 hours Pheasant, mallards, etc.: 8-12 hours Larger cuts from birds like turkeys or Canada goose: 18-24 hours. Always make certain to thoroughly rinse off the meat upon removing from the brine.
